Healthcare Management Solutions, LLC (HMS) operates as a subcontractor to the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S), providing services related to Medicare beneficiary entitlement and premium payment processing. The company handles the administration of entitlement determinations and the collection and management of premium payments for Medicare beneficiaries. Its work involves maintaining records that include personal identifiers, health-related information, and financial details necessary for the proper functioning of the Medicare program. HMS serves the United States market, supporting CMS in delivering benefits to eligible individuals across the country. The organization’s core function is to ensure accurate and timely processing of beneficiary data that underpins eligibility and payment operations. By focusing on these administrative tasks, HMS acts as a specialized intermediary between CMS and the beneficiary population.
HMS is distinguished by its exclusive focus on Medicare beneficiary entitlement and premium payment management, a niche that requires strict adherence to federal healthcare regulations and data protection standards. As a CMS subcontractor, the organization operates under contractual obligations that mandate safeguarding sensitive personal and health information, a responsibility highlighted by the ransomware incident of October 8, 2022. During that breach, unauthorized access exposed names, addresses, Social Security Numbers, Medicare Beneficiary Identifiers, banking details, and enrollment information for up to 254,000 individuals, although CMS systems and claims data remained unaffected. The event prompted CMS to issue new Medicare cards with updated identifiers and to provide free credit monitoring services to those affected, underscoring the regulatory significance of HMS’s role.
